Background technology
Injection mold is a kind of instrument producing plasthetics; Also be the instrument giving plasthetics complete structure and accurate dimension, injection mold is made up of dynamic model and cover half two parts, and dynamic model is arranged on the moving die plate of injection (mo(u)lding) machine, and cover half is arranged on the fixed form of injection (mo(u)lding) machine.When injection moulding, dynamic model and cover half close and form running gate system and die cavity, and during die sinking, dynamic model is separated with cover half to take out plastic products;
Although the structure of mould may be ever-changing because plastics variety and performance, the shape of plastic products and the type of structure and injector etc. are different, basic structure is consistent.Mould forms primarily of running gate system, thermoregulating system, forming part and constitutional detail.Wherein running gate system and forming part are direct contact portion with plastics, and change with plastics and goods, are the most complicated in mold, change maximum, require processing fineness and the highest part of precision;
Mould in closed state when depositing, is again taken out use after long-term storage, is needed to check core, die cavity, but due to the quality of mould comparatively large, need hoisting apparatus to be opened by mould and check, inconvenient operation.

Detailed description of the invention
With reference to Fig. 1, the utility model injection mould embodiment is described further.
A kind of injection mould, comprise dynamic model can not 2 with solid plate 1, described dynamic model 2 can not be provided with core, described solid plate 1 is provided with die cavity, described solid plate 1 and dynamic model can not be provided with lowering or hoisting gear 3 between 2, described lowering or hoisting gear 3 comprises driving leading screw 31, drive the rotatable dynamic model that is arranged on of leading screw 31 can not on 2, described driving leading screw 31 is arranged with the nut 32 that two hand of spiral is contrary, described dynamic model version is provided with support platform 21, support platform 21 is provided with chute, two described nuts 32 are provided with the slide block 33 suitable with chute shape, two described nuts 32 are all hinged with lifting arm 34, between two described lifting arms 34, middle part is hinged, described solid plate 1 is provided with supporting lug 11, one end and the supporting lug 11 of described lifting arm 34 opposing nut 32 are conflicted.
Mould carries lowering or hoisting gear 3, lowering or hoisting gear 3 is driven by leading screw and nut 32, screw-threaded engagement is passed through between leading screw and nut 32, the more laborsaving convenience of process of lifting is realized at rotating threaded shaft, driving leading screw 31 in lowering or hoisting gear 3 engages each other with nut 32, because the hand of spiral of two nut 32 screw threads is contrary, therefore when rotary actuation leading screw 31, the end of lifting arm 34 arranged in a crossed manner close to each other or mutually away from, realize the lifting of cover half, the slide block 33 of the setting on nut 32 coordinates with the slide in support platform 21, make the direction of motion of nut 32 more accurate, prevent nut 32 from deflecting when moving, it is stressed that slide block 33 and chute cooperatively interact and can effectively reduce on leading screw, when checking mold cores die cavity, cover half or dynamic model are risen by the lowering or hoisting gear 3 carried by mould, without the need to by extra jack machinism, handled easily.
Lowering or hoisting gear 3 is two, and two described lowering or hoisting gears 3 are positioned at the both sides of solid plate 1, and lowering or hoisting gear 3 arranges one, more steady in the process be elevated dynamic model or cover half, makes mould uniform force.
The driving leading screw 31 of two lowering or hoisting gears 3 is provided with link gear 4, can realizes being elevated between two lowering or hoisting gears 3 by link gear 4 simultaneously, lifting process is more steady, simple to operate.
Link gear 4 comprises power transmission shaft 41, the two ends of described power transmission shaft 41 are provided with drive bevel gear 411, described driving leading screw 31 is provided with the driving bevel gear 311 engaged with drive bevel gear 411, power transmission shaft 41, by Bevel Gear Transmission, can easily realize carrying out simultaneously operating to two lowering or hoisting gears 3.
Drive bevel gear 311 end to be provided with wrench hole 312 and drive bevel gear 311, power transmission shaft 41, by wrench hole 312, is rotated by spanner, easy to operate, is arranged on bevel gear end face rational in infrastructure.
Supporting lug 11 is provided with limited impression 111, described lifting arm 34 is provided with one end of nut 32 roller 341 coordinated with limited impression 111 relatively, limited impression 111 is more accurate for the rotating direction limiting roller 341, makes the structure rising valency device more reliable.
